Jiggle reached the quarter-finals of a day tournament for the first time at the Burgess Hill Festival on Saturday 14th June 2003. The local paperazzi captured the Jiggle squad that fine day and also snapped Dave Leake in the midst of the quarter-final battle with eventual champions AFC Different Gravy. |
